The role of Primary Care Clinical Lead at HMP Moorland, offered by Practice Plus Group, involves providing clinical leadership and management to a nursing team within a men's category C prison in South Yorkshire. The position requires coordination with partners to deliver high-quality healthcare services, supervising and developing clinical staff, and participating in audits and governance activities. The candidate will also chair healthcare meetings and facilitate clinical supervision while potentially covering roles at nearby sites.

This full-time position demands a commitment of 37.5 hours per week, mainly during business hours without weekend obligations, with a salary of up to £55,996 annually, dependent on experience. The organisation emphasises professional development through comprehensive induction and learning opportunities, alongside benefits such as employee assistance, shopping discounts, and a supportive work environment. Candidates must have a legal right to work in the UK and will undergo additional vetting due to the nature of the role.
